Taking Control of Your Funeral
Advance funeral planning is referred to as “prearranging,” “preplanning” or “preneed.” It’s a simple process that can take as little as an afternoon.
People who preplan can:
*Choose a remembrance that reflects their personal wishes,
*Provide funds to carry out their plan,
*Better position themselves for Medicaid Eligibility, and
*Offer guidance to family and friends who will need help with difficult decisions at a stressful time.
Through our Funeral Planning CHOICES program, the NJSFDA offers two prepaid funeral funding options available through participating funeral homes. They are: the New Jersey Prepaid Funeral Trust Fund, and Sure Trust Funeral Insurance Administration Trust.
